VIDEO: Osama Bin Laden's Death Has Phillies, Mets Fans Chanting 'U-S-A!'

Tonight, the entire NL East stands as one. Or something. As word of Osama Bin Laden's death spread throughout Citizens Bank Park in Philadelphia, Phillies fans started up an obligatory "U-S-A!" chant. In the video below and another, you can catch a couple New York Mets fans joining in -- hard to blame NYC residents for feeling pretty good about Osama's demise, right?

So we've finally found the one guy Phillies fans won't boo: the guy who killed Osama. President Barack Obama officially announced later in the evening that Osama had been killed in a joint operation with Pakistan and that his body is in U.S. custody, but it's hard to keep a story like this under wraps. News was breaking throughout the stadium, resulting in competing chants that eventually merged into one.

At one point, you can see a fan holding up a phone displaying the story headline.

Tomorrow or Tuesday or so, we hate the Phillies and Mets again, but for tonight ... well, still hope they both lose somehow, but everybody wins tonight.
